WebSep 12, 2012 · The Downside. The key problem with small barrel aging is that it accelerates the absorption of everything else from the wood as well. A common misconception is that the longer a whiskey stays in the barrel, the better it gets. Nothing could be further from the truth. Aging in oak is a delicate three-way dance between the climate, the whiskey ... Entry-level Famous Grouse, with the characteristic little red bird on the label, is a blend that includes scotch from The Macallan and Highland Park, among others. The whiskey is married and matured in old sherry casks for up to six months, and bottled at 40% alcohol. The Famous Grouse has no aging statement on the label. duluth minnesota weather in august

Whisky matures only in the cask, not the bottle, and the cask in which the whisky matures makes a huge contribution to the flavor, aroma and color of the matured whisky. In fact, casks are responsible for 60 to 70 % of the whisky's ultimate flavor. Influence of casks on whisky flavors. duluth mn 4th of july events 2023
